* kdepim-addons: Add package expressionaszlig2018-05-08
This is needed in order to add location information to contacts in KAddressbook. Packaging was quite straightforward except that it needed akonadi-import-wizard, which I have packaged in the previous commit. I'm committing this directly to master without a pull request, because nothing depends on it (for obvious reasons) and packaging was trivial enough so that if things are not as they supposed to be it can still be changed very easily. Tested this using the following VM configuration, because I don't run a Plasma desktop: (import <nixpkgs/nixos> { configuration = { pkgs, ... }: { environment.systemPackages = with import <nixpkgs> {}; [ kdeApplications.kaddressbook kdeApplications.kdepim-addons ]; users.users.test.isNormalUser = true; virtualisation.diskSize = 4096; virtualisation.memorySize = 2048; services.xserver = { enable = true; inherit ((import <nixpkgs/nixos> {}).config.services.xserver) layout; displayManager.sddm.enable = true; displayManager.sddm.autoLogin.enable = true; displayManager.sddm.autoLogin.user = "test"; desktopManager.default = "plasma5"; desktopManager.plasma5.enable = true; }; }; }).vm The test I've done is using KAddressbook and check whether the location tab is working and it does now.
